Transaction

5f366c86834d49e0eab8a164a9ac2cd1bf00e8b6c60d35a2a91f3e12de711d7e
314,897 confirmations
Timestamp
1586384489
Block625,035
Fee3,020 sats
Fee rate18.2 sats/vB
view on mempool.space

Inputs & Outputs